A current carrying thin uniform wire of length '4l' is bent like a square so that it produces a magnetic induction `B_(1)` at the centre of the square. When the same wire is bent like a circle, it produces a magnetic induction `B_(2)` at the centre of the circle. The ratio between `B_(1) and B_(2)` is

A

`pi^(2) : 8 sqrt(2)`

B

`8 : pi^(2)`

C

`sqrt(2) : pi^(2)`

D

`8 sqrt(2) : pi^(2)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
